Progress of Study on Sex Differentiation in Higher Plants

Abstract: Sex differentiation in higher plants implies three fields of research: the identification of macromolecular markers specific for sex differentiation(expression program), the analysis of the signals(such as phytohormones) inducing sex organs, and finally the isolation and analysis of sex determination genes. Recently, a good progress has been made in the study on sex differentiation in higher plants. This article mainly reviews the progress of the study in the fields of the expression programs, inducing signals and sex determination genes.
